📚 Contexto Histórico

In the Gospel of Mark, written around 65-70 AD for a Roman audience facing persecution, Jesus is teaching his disciples about the demands of true discipleship following Peter's confession of him as the Messiah. This verse comes in the context of Jesus warning about the dangers of worldly success, especially after predicting his own suffering and death, emphasizing a cultural environment where material wealth and status were highly prized. It underscores the tension between temporary earthly gains and eternal spiritual realities in first-century Jewish and Greco-Roman society.
